;+ ; NAME: ; sigratio ; PURPOSE: ; Compute the relative signal level between a set of spectra (1-d vectors). ; DESCRIPTION: ; ; CATEGORY: ; Spectroscopy ; CALLING SEQUENCE: ; sigratio,stack,relsig,noise,REF=ref ; INPUTS: ; stack - an array of spectra [npts,nspec] ; OPTIONAL INPUT PARAMETERS: ; ; KEYWORD INPUT PARAMETERS: ; BAD - Array of flags for each point in stack. 0=good, 1=bad. (default=0). ; REF - If provided, the relative signal levels are measure relative to ; this spectrum out of the stack. You can also provide an ; external spectrum as a vector with npts. ; RBAD - Bad value flags for the reference (only used if REF is a spectrum). ; SCALE - range of pixels to use for scaling all spectra to each other. ; The default is to use all pixels for scaling. ; OUTPUTS: ; relsig - Output array, NSPEC long, that has the relative signal levels. ; noise - Output array, NSPEC long, that is the noise level in each spectrum ; relative to the reference. ; KEYWORD OUTPUT PARAMETERS: ; ; COMMON BLOCKS: ; ; SIDE EFFECTS: ; ; RESTRICTIONS: ; ; PROCEDURE: ; ; MODIFICATION HISTORY: ; 98/07/24 - Written by Marc W.
